Question
1.) A solution of potassium chloride (KCl) is prepared by dissolving 9.63 g of the salt in 1.00 kg water (H2O). What is the freezing point of this solution? (The freezing point of pure water is 0°C (exactly) at 1 atm pressure; the molal freezing-point-depression constant for water is 1.86°C/m.)
2.) A certain element exists in a face-centered cubic structure. The atomic radius of an atom of this element is 159 pm. Calculate the density of this element in g/cm3. (Assume the element has a molar mass of 64.6 g/mol.)
3.) For the following reaction, write expressions for the rate of formation of each of the products. 3 A + 3 B + 2 C 3 D + 4 E + F
4.) For the following generalized reaction, if the rate of change of D is 1.76103 M/s in a given time period, what is the rate of change of B in the same time period? 2 A + B C + 3 D
Explanation / Answer
solution of potassium chloride (KCl) is prepared by dissolving 9.63 g of the salt in 1.00 kg water (H2O). What is the freezing point of this solution? (The freezing point of pure water is 0°C (exactly) at 1 atm pressure; the molal freezing-point-depression constant for water is 1.86°C/m.)
moes of KCl in 9.63 gm= mass/molar mass= 9.63/74.5 =0.13, molality, m= moles of salt/ kg of solvent water= 0.13/1=0.13
depression in freezing point= i*kf*m, i= Van;t Hoff factor for KCl =2 ( it dissociates in K+ and Cl-)
depression in freezing point= 2*1.86*0.13= 0.48
Freezing point= freezing point of water- freezing point depression= 0-0.4836=-0.4836 deg.c
2. radius, r = 159 cm, edge length= 4*r/sqrt(2)= 4*159*10-10/1.414= 450*10-10 cm volume= (450*10-10)3= 91.1*10-24 cm3. there are 4 atom in unit cell of FCC. Mass of one atom= atomic weight/ avagadro no = 64.6/(6.023*1023 )= 10.73*10-23 gm
mass of single unit cell = 4*10.73*10-23 gm =42.92*10-23 gm
density of unit cell= mass/volume= 42.92*10-23 /91.1*10-24=4.71 g/cc
3.
-dCA/3dt= -dCB/3dt= -dCC/2dt= dCD/3dt= dCE/4dt= dCF/dt, 3, 3,2, 3,1 and 4 are coeficients of reactatants. A, B, C, D, E and F respectively. dC/dt= rate of reaction.
-ve sign indicates consumption of reactant and +ve sign indicates formation.
4. For the following generalized reaction, if the rate of change of D is 1.76 103 M/s in a given time period, what is the rate of change of B in the same time period? 2 A + B C + 3 D
-dCB/dt= dCD/3dt, given dCD/dt= 1.76*10-3 m/s
-dCB/dt= 1.76*10-3/3= 5.9*10-4 M/s
